Produktbeschreibung
Lorina Skene moves between two worlds, the everyday and the supernatural, and in both she is a killer, at large and beyond suspicion in Victorian London. She is protected by her privilege and her power. But who, or what, is pulling the strings? This is a Gothic nightmare, and a tale of controlling, obsessive love, with plenty of twists, turns and weird happenings along the bumpy ride through fog and gaslight. Expect to be disturbed, and expect a broken heart, when silence falls and realisation dawns.

Autorenporträt
Gary Bills worked for many years as a journalist. He is currently the fiction editor for Poetry on the Lake, which is based in Italy, and he is enjoying the completion of his MA in Creative Writing, at Birmingham City University. His poetry has appeared in numerous publications, including The Guardian, Magma, HQ, Acumen and The Lothlorien Poetry Journal. He has had three full collections published, namely "The Echo and the Breath" (Peterloo Poets, 2001); "The Ridiculous Nests of the Heart" (bluechrome, 2003); and "Laws for Honey" (erbacce 2020). In 2005, he edited "The Review of Contemporary Poetry" for bluechrome. Gary has given professional readings at the Ledbury Poetry Festival, Poetry on the Lake in Italy, and at the Poetry Trend Munich Festival. His work has been translated into German, Romanian and Italian. The Little French, published his first novel, "A Letter for Alice" in 2019, and a collection of stories, "Bizarre Fables", in 2021. These were illustrated by his wife, Heather E. Geddes.
